Auto Insurance vs. Commercial Truck Insurance – What’s the Difference?
Understanding the critical distinction between personal auto protection and fleet truck insurance is absolutely vital, especially if you handle a truck for business purposes. While both offer financial cover in the event of an incident, the scope of safeguards and the factors that affect costs are greatly different. Individual auto protection is created for standard passenger autos used for personal purposes. Fleet truck coverage, however, is designed to address the specific risks associated with bigger trucks, frequently involving hauling materials and operating through public highways.
Here's a quick rundown:
- Liability Safeguards: Commercial truck insurance generally offers higher liability limits due to the possible for more injury.
- Cargo Insurance: Business policies commonly include coverage for the goods being hauled.
- Vehicle Coverage: Fleet protection handles repair to the rig itself, which can be substantially greater pricier than repairing a private car.
- Personnel Experience: Fleet coverage costs are commonly affected by operator experience and history.
Commercial Truck Insurance Costs: Factors & How to Save
Understanding commercial rig policy rates can be challenging for companies . Several important factors influence how much expense you’ll be charged . These include your safety record , the kind of goods you carry, your location territory, the condition of your vehicles , and the limits of liability you require. To possibly reduce on premium , consider increasing your deductible , bundling policies with other related offerings , implementing a comprehensive driver training plan, and regularly reviewing your protection to confirm you're getting the most deal for your investment . Ultimately , working with an knowledgeable brokerage agent can assist you understand the complexities of commercial vehicle policies and locate affordable premiums.
